PDP, APC Differ on Kwara LG Election Results as KWASIEC Declares APC Victorious

Date: 2024-09-22

News from Punch highlights that the People's Democratic Party (PDP) and the ruling All Progressives Congress (APC) have taken opposing stances on the results of the local government elections held in Kwara State on Saturday.

The Chairman of the Kwara State Independent Electoral Commission (KWASIEC), Mohammed Baba-Okanla, announced on Sunday morning that the APC had won both the chairmanship and councillorship positions across the state's 16 local government councils and 193 wards.

In response, PDP members staged a protest at the KWASIEC office in the Fate area of Ilorin, the state capital, on Sunday, expressing dissatisfaction with the election process. Meanwhile, the APC commended the people of Kwara for their overwhelming support during the elections.

The PDP members carried placards with different inscriptions, condemning the KWASIEC for being partial in the elections.

Some of the placards read: “Kwara people say no to the continuation of bad governance led by the APC,” “LG election results declared by KWASIEC is fake,” among others.

Speaking with newsmen, a former Commissioner in the state who led the protest, Saratu Adebayo, accused the state electoral commission of forging the results, saying, “The PDP won the chairmanship election in the 16 local government areas of the state but was falsely awarded to the APC by KWASIEC.

“KWASIEC, in collaboration with the state government and the APC, changed and stole the votes of the people of Kwara State.

“Though the PDP is not happy with the process of the election, we are peace-loving people. The KWASIEC should do the needful.”

She appealed to the commission's chairman to declare the true results of the election cast by the people and announce the PDP candidates as the winners of the elections.

However, the APC, in a statement signed by its chairman, Sunday Fagbemi, read, “The official results from across polling units in the 16 local government areas showed impressive performance by the party in the chairmanship and councillorship elections across the 16 local council areas.

“We thank the people of Kwara State for their show of support and the confidence reposed in our party. We commend them for coming out to vote for the APC in spite of the intimidation by the opposition elements.

“We commend the electoral body, KWSIEC, for the good showing, the impartiality of its officials, and its prompt and professional responses to the late arrival of materials and procedural hitches in a few areas. Also, we commend the people of Kwara State for their peaceful conduct throughout.”

The state PDP chairman condemned “the futile attempts of the opposition PDP to disrupt the election in some parts, especially in Offa where miscreants made fruitless efforts to undermine the process. A popular party had no reason to disrupt the process of the election. But that was what the PDP tried to do after its initial plan to stop the election through the courts failed woefully. We thank the electorate for resisting their antics and voting for our party.

“So far, so good, our party is poised to emerge victorious in a superlative way in this election. It is all too clear, from Central to South and North. We commend Governor AbdulRahman AbdulRazaq for his leadership, his peaceful disposition, and his clear democratic credentials that have all played out in this election.”
